Alabama Kicker Attacked in Tuscaloosa

Weird story here, as Alabama kicker Leigh Tiffin was allegedly assaulted early Wednesday morning. He was apparently attacked from behind, motive unknown, and taken to the hospital. The attack happened near an entertainment district in Tuscaloosa.

Additional reports indicate his injuries are minor -- right hand, right leg, toes on both feet -- and that he has been released from the hospital. The Bama Beat says no arrests have been made and that police believe his involvement was "only as a victim." Kermit T. Frog once said it isn't easy being green. Alabama Shows Off Passing Game at A-Day

In front of the second-largest crowd of the spring games (78,200 according to the half-time announcement), Alabama threw the ball early and often.

I made my way down to Tuscaloosa for A-Day this year, and what I saw didn't surprise me in the least. The traffic to Tuscaloosa and around town was not quite as bad as a typical game day. The "Kick-off on the Quad" was scaled back, but still well attended, and the campus was swarming with crimson and white, with nary a sign of another teams fans to be found. It was a thing of beauty, really.

Inside the stadium, Alabama looked like a young team with a lot of talent, exactly what everyone expected. John Parker Wilson seemed to have improved in the off-season and Leigh Tiffin split the uprights from 44 yards out (both things fans should be relieved to hear).

Coach Nick Saban, who spent most of the scrimmage standing behind the offense, managed to get in the way of one play (pictured at right) as John Parker Wilson scrambled from pressure. He didn't go down, but it was certainly a funny situation nonetheless..
